Historical Challenges in Convex Optimization
Convex optimization is a core mathematical discipline that underpins many algorithms in machine learning, operations research, and economics. The specific ‘Convex Optimization Gap’ refers to a problem that has persisted since the early 1990s, involving the precise characterization of certain convex functions and their optimization limits. Despite numerous attempts, no solution had been found, and the problem was considered a significant open challenge in the field.
Prior efforts relied on traditional mathematical techniques and computational heuristics, but none succeeded in providing a definitive solution. The advent of large language models and AI-driven research has raised hopes that such tools could assist in advancing theoretical understanding, culminating in GPT-5.6’s recent achievement.
